LEDA / PGC 1540505 is a galaxy in the constellation Hercules in the northern sky , an estimated 474 million light years from the Milky Way . The galaxy is considered a member of the Hercules galaxy cluster Abell 2151 .
In the same area of the sky are u. a. the galaxies NGC 6039 , NGC 6045 , NGC 6047 , NGC 6050 .
